APPLICATION

The number one target of the enemy is your faith. He knows that if he can get you to doubt or question the truths that have been given to you he has a chance of leading you away from God, even without your realizing it. The strongest weapon you have against the enemy is faith: belief that God exists; that He sent His only Son to die for your sins; that Jesus rose and now sits at the right hand of the Father interceding for you; and that the Bible is the true, living Word of God. Your belief is in what you cannot see, yet the Holy Spirit confirms in your heart that what you believe is true. This faith is not blind faith; but belief grounded in and strengthened by a personal relationship with Jesus Christ. All worldly arguments fall away when confronted with true faith in God. Read and meditate on the Word of God all day because Faith comes by hearing, reading the Word of God.
